    Hello
    In my pirates of the Caribbean pinball the problem is it does not save the settings I make, like the free play, etc ... every time it closes makes a reset settings. there is no battery problem because the scores saves them normally. What it can be?

    #2 5 years ago

    I updated the system in V.60 and system 1.38 but nothing. the problem ισ still does not save the settings
    scores saved normally...

    Any help please?

    So this morning I started looking into this. I couldn't find much on the forums. I decided to try to reload the system files. went to stern website and loaded english/spanish version onto jump drive. went through the upgrade steps. when I got to the part where I should have selected the firmware to load, the process in the service menu reset to the beginning without upgrading or processing as far as I could tell. I tried this three or four times with the same results. It never seemed to load anything new. I assumed it was registering that the firmware was the same so it just kicked back to the start. anyway, I pulled out the usb and flipped switch 8 back off. I power cycled the game. I went into the settings and turned it to free play. I exited the service menu by selecting quit instead of pressing the back button. I played a game, power cycled it again, and the free play mode stayed set. I turned it off for two hours and restarted it and it still is on free play. So far this seems to have worked for me. I'm not sure which part fixed it, maybe just selecting quit instead of pushing back to exit the dx menu, but i know I did that before. I'll leave it off until this evening and check again. hope this works!

    #7 5 years ago

    Turned it on this morning and the settings and a high score I set last night have all stayed saved. Hope this helps you get yours going as well. Good luck!
